 Plain-English summary Congressional Research Service

Microlab Technology Commercialization Act of 2015

Authorizes the Secretary of Energy (DOE), in collaboration with the directors of national laboratories, to establish a program meeting specified criteria under which DOE sets up microlabs located in close proximity to national laboratories and accessible to the public in order to: (1) enhance collaboration with regional research groups, such as institutions of higher education and industry groups; (2) accelerate technology transfer from national laboratories to the marketplace; and (3) promote regional workforce development through science, technology, engineering, and mathematics (STEM) instruction and training.
